Understanding the Need for Height Adjustment
There are numerous reasons why one might need to adjust the height of Pipe Posts. In fencing applications, for example, the terrain might not be entirely flat. If you're installing a fence on a sloped ground, you'll need to adjust the height of each post to ensure the fence remains level and provides the necessary security and privacy. In landscaping, Pipe Posts can be used to support pergolas, trellises, or signs. Different design concepts and functional requirements may demand specific post heights to create a harmonious and safe outdoor space.
Tools Required for Height Adjustment
Before you start the height adjustment process, it's important to gather the appropriate tools. Here are some commonly used tools:
- Measuring Tools: A tape measure or a laser distance measurer is essential for accurate height determination. You'll need to measure the current height of the post, as well as the required height, to ensure a precise adjustment.
- Cutting Tools: If you need to shorten the Pipe Posts, tools such as a hacksaw, pipe cutter, or a reciprocating saw can be used. Make sure the cutting tool is appropriate for the diameter and thickness of the pipes.
- Lifting and Support Tools: To raise the height of the Pipe Posts, you might need jacks, blocks, or posts designed for height adjustment. These tools can provide the necessary support during the process and prevent the post from toppling over.
- Level: A spirit level or a laser level is useful to ensure that the Pipe Posts are plumb and level after the height adjustment.
Adjusting Pipe Posts: Shortening the Height
If the Pipe Posts are too long for your project, you'll need to shorten them. Here's a step-by-step guide on how to do it:


- Measure and Mark: Use a measuring tool to determine the amount of length you need to remove from the Pipe Post. Mark the cutting line clearly on the pipe using a marker or tape.
- Secure the Pipe Post: Before cutting, make sure the Pipe Post is securely fixed to prevent it from moving during the cutting process. You can use clamps or a vise to hold the pipe in place.
- Cut the Pipe: Select the appropriate cutting tool based on the characteristics of the pipe. For smaller diameter pipes, a hacksaw or a pipe cutter might be sufficient. For larger and thicker pipes, a reciprocating saw can be more effective. Follow the safety instructions for the cutting tool and make a clean, straight cut along the marked line.
- Deburr the Cut End: After cutting, the cut end of the pipe may have sharp edges. Use a file or sandpaper to remove the burrs and smooth the edges to prevent injury and ensure a proper fit if you need to connect the pipe with other components.
- Reinstall the Pipe Post: Once the pipe is cut to the desired length, reinstall it in the appropriate location. Use a level to ensure the post is vertical, and secure it in place according to the installation requirements of your project.
Adjusting Pipe Posts: Increasing the Height
In some cases, you may need to increase the height of the Pipe Posts. There are several methods to achieve this:
- Extender Posts: One of the simplest ways to increase the height of Pipe Posts is by using extender posts. These are specially designed posts that can be attached to the existing Pipe Posts. They come in various sizes and materials, and are usually easy to install. Simply align the extender post with the top of the existing post and secure it using bolts, clamps, or welding, depending on the design of the extender post.
- Stacking Pipes: If you have extra pipes of the same or compatible size, you can stack them on top of the existing Pipe Posts. This method requires careful alignment and securing to ensure the stability of the structure. You can use brackets or collars to hold the stacked pipes together. Make sure the connections are tight and strong enough to withstand the expected loads.
- Piling or Post Foundations: For more permanent and stable height adjustment, you can install piling or post foundations. This involves driving additional pipes or posts into the ground and attaching the existing Pipe Posts to them. The newly installed piles or posts can provide additional support and raise the overall height of the structure. It's important to follow the proper procedures and engineering guidelines when installing piling or post foundations to ensure the safety and durability of the project.
Special Considerations for Different Applications
The method of height adjustment can vary depending on the specific application of the Pipe Posts. For example:
- Fencing: When adjusting the height of Pipe Posts for a fence, make sure the height is consistent across the entire fence line. Also, consider the type of fencing material you're using, as different fences may have different height requirements for stability and functionality. For instance, a chain - link fence may require different post heights compared to a wooden picket fence.
- Signage: If you're using Pipe Posts to support signs, the height adjustment should take into account the visibility of the sign. The post height should be high enough for the sign to be easily seen from a distance, but not so high that it becomes unstable in windy conditions. You may also need to consider the weight and size of the sign when determining the appropriate post height and support.
- Landscaping Structures: In landscaping applications such as pergolas or trellises, the height adjustment of Pipe Posts is crucial for creating a comfortable and aesthetically pleasing outdoor space. The post height can affect the amount of shade provided by the structure, as well as the overall visual balance. Make sure the post heights are coordinated with the design of the landscaping elements and the surrounding environment.
Choosing the Right Pipe Posts
As a Pipe Post supplier, I understand the importance of selecting the right Pipe Posts for your project. When considering height adjustment, keep the following factors in mind:
- Material: Pipe Posts are available in various materials, such as steel, aluminum, and plastic. Each material has its own characteristics, including strength, durability, and resistance to corrosion. Choose a material that is suitable for your project's environment and the expected loads. For example, if the Pipe Posts will be exposed to harsh weather conditions, steel pipes with proper coating may be a better choice.
- Diameter and Thickness: The diameter and thickness of the Pipe Posts can affect their strength and the ease of height adjustment. Larger diameter and thicker - walled pipes are generally stronger but may be more difficult to cut or modify. Make sure the pipe dimensions are appropriate for the intended use and the height adjustment method you plan to use.
- Design: Some Pipe Posts come with pre - drilled holes, flanges, or other features that can facilitate height adjustment and installation. Consider the design of the Pipe Posts when making your selection, as it can save you time and effort during the project.
